Especially meat products have a short shelf life due to their cold chain requirements. Refrigeration equipment must always be appropriately calibrated and monitored to provide the right temperature and ensure its correct performance. This study aimed to evaluate the cold chain at the retail link in supermarkets of the major commercial chains in Mexico during 2021 and 2022 by recording the surface temperature of pork, poultry, and beef cuts in open coolers. A general linear model was used for the statistical analysis in a completely randomized design. The study considered several factors, such as supermarket, season of the year, position inside the refrigerator, type of meat and environmental temperature. Cold chain breaks were detected in certain seasons of the year, in supermarkets, and even within the refrigerator; there were differences between positions where products were placed. The persistence of these variations in the cold chain represents a public health risk caused by the consumption of foods because a temperature increase can lead to a rise in the microbial load of meat products. Thus, meat cold chain requires integrated logistics management in order to maintain high quality of foods.</p></abstract><kwd-group xml:lang="en"><kwd>food safety</kwd><kwd>supermarkets</kwd><kwd>meat</kwd><kwd>cold chain</kwd><kwd>retail</kwd><kwd>temperature</kwd></kwd-group><funding-group><funding-statement xml:lang="en">The article was published as part of the Research Project Code: 23032-C-67 registered at Chapingo Autonomous University, General Directorate of Research and Postgraduate.
